Änne Söll (* 1969 ) is a German art historian and professor of art history with a focus on art of the 20th and 21st centuries as well as cultural and gender studies , especially masculinity studies . She has been teaching at the Art History Institute of the Ruhr University Bochum since 2015 and in her research and teaching she deals, among other things, with new objectivity , new media, materiality theories and exhibition concepts in the visual arts.

Life

After studying at Middlesex University in London and Goethe University in Frankfurt , Söll started working on the body in 2003 . Videos and video installations by Pipilotti Rist is doing her doctorate at the University of Fine Arts Braunschweig under Katharina Sykora . She was the recipient of several grants and grants, including from the German Research Foundation and the Fulbright Program . Since 2011 she has been the editor of the journal for art and cultural studies, Critical Reports .

Her habilitation took place in 2014 at the University of Potsdam on the subject of The New Man? Male portraits by Otto Dix, Christian Schad and Anton Räderscheidt . Söll worked as a research assistant at the TU Dortmund and the University of Potsdam before she was appointed to the Ruhr University Bochum in 2015. She is the director of the Period Rooms project funded by the German Research Foundation (DFG) and organized the international conferences, Cultures of Shine. Materials - Practices - Subjectivizations (2017), It's an impossible subject. Photography and Masculinity (2019), and Period rooms as hubs of cultural transfer (2019).
